The press service of the Ukrainian ministry said that the Minister and Ambassador considered issues of boosting economic cooperation, including supplies of agriculture products from Ukraine to Uzbekistan and joint production of agriculture equipment.
Uzbek envoy highly rated cooperation between Uzbekistan and Ukraine and affirmed intention to support and develop relations. Alisher Abdualiev said Uzbekistan hopes to continue cooperation in plant growing and production of agriculture equipment. He said that Uzbekistan is ready to share its experience in land-reclamations, which could be useful for southern regions of Ukraine. He noted that Uzbekistan highly rates scientific-technical potential of Ukraine, in particular, in developing of hybrid wheat and selection works in cattle-breeding.
Ihor Shvaika in his turn said that the goal of the meeting is to show that Ukraine is interested in cooperation with Uzbekistan. He said that Ukraine has no biased relations to foreign companies. He said that Uzbekistan and Ukraine should consider issues of supplying Ukrainian products to Uzbekistan and boost works on joint production of agriculture equipment. Ukrainian Minister invited Uzbek companies to Ukraine and said Ministry, which he heads, is ready to help to solve any problems, which Uzbek companies can face in Ukraine.
Minister stated that Ukraine is interested in supply of agriculture equipment to Uzbekistan and create joint ventures in Uzbekistan to provide services to equipment. He said that Ukraine hopes for cooperation and exchange of experience among enterprises and scientific-research institutes in gardening sector.
At the end of the meeting, the Ukrainian minister invited Uzbekistan to participate in international exhibition “Agro-2014”.
